Known Issues
Carburetor Synchronization:
V-twin engines can sometimes experience out-of-sync carburetors leading to rough idling or uneven power delivery. Manual provides synchronization procedures.
Charging System:
Potential issues with the rectifier/regulator or stator can lead to battery charging problems. Manual includes diagnostic steps.
Clutch Slippage:
Wear and tear on clutch plates can lead to slippage, particularly under heavy load. Manual details clutch inspection and replacement.
📚 Vehicle History
Brand Heritage
Kymco Background:
Kymco (Kwang Yang Motor Co., Ltd.) is a Taiwanese manufacturer of scooters, motorcycles, and ATVs, known for producing reliable and affordable vehicles, often as an OEM supplier for other brands before establishing its own identity.
Model Evolution
Venox 250 Positioning:
The Venox 250 was Kymco's entry into the cruiser-style motorcycle market, offering a V-twin engine and classic styling at a competitive price point. It aimed to attract riders looking for a more relaxed riding experience and distinctive aesthetics.
